How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Bessemer?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Bessemer Studio Apartments | $1,012 | $648 | $1,495 |
| Bessemer 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,324 | $800 | $3,200 |
| Bessemer 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,491 | $825 | $3,995 |
| Bessemer 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,625 | $1,055 | $3,595 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Bessemer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Bessemer with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Bessemer is at Villa Glen Apartments listed at $835.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Bessemer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Bessemer is $1,491.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Bessemer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Bessemer is a 1,350 square feet unit starting from $1,113 at Ridge Crossings.
What is the average size for Bessemer 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Bessemer is currently 1,056 sq ft.
